您所在的位置:首页 - 科普 - 正文科普

有个编程语言只有位运算符怎么办

亚可
亚可 04-25 【科普】 103人已围观

摘要位运算是一种对二进制数进行操作的技术,它在计算机科学和编程中扮演着重要的角色。有一些编程语言专注于位运算,下面将介绍一些常见的使用位运算的编程语言。1.C/CC/C是使用位运算最广泛的编程语言

位运算是一种对二进制数进行操作的技术,它在计算机科学和编程中扮演着重要的角色。有一些编程语言专注于位运算,下面将介绍一些常见的使用位运算的编程语言。

1. C/C

C/C 是使用位运算最广泛的编程语言之一。它们提供了丰富的位运算操作符(如“&”、“|”、“^”等),并且可以直接操作内存中的比特位。通过位运算,可以实现诸如位掩码、位移、位反转等操作,这些在系统编程、嵌入式开发和性能优化方面特别有用。

2. Java

Java同样支持位运算操作符,并提供了丰富的位运算库函数。在一些需要高性能的计算中,开发人员可以通过位运算来提升程序的执行效率。Java还提供了BigInteger类,该类支持任意精度的位运算操作,可以处理超大规模的位运算需求。

3. Python

尽管Python并非以位运算著称,但它同样支持位运算,并且具有易学易用的特点。Python的位运算操作符与C/C 类似,并提供了丰富的位运算库函数。由于Python的简洁易读特性,位运算在Python中也得到了一定程度的应用。

4. Rust

Rust是一种系统级编程语言,具有内存安全和并发安全的特点。它对位运算提供了良好的支持,允许程序员直接操作内存中的比特位。通过Rust的位运算功能,可以实现高性能的系统编程和底层算法实现。

5. Verilog/VHDL

Verilog和VHDL是硬件描述语言,它们常被用于数字电路设计和硬件描述。位运算是这两种语言中最基本的操作之一,程序员可以直接操作硬件中的比特位。在数字电路设计和硬件描述中,位运算的应用非常广泛。

结语

以上是一些常见的使用位运算的编程语言,它们都提供了丰富的位运算功能,并且在不同领域有着广泛的应用。如果你对位运算感兴趣,不妨尝试使用这些编程语言来深入了解位运算的特性和应用。

https://ksdln.com/

Tags: 有个编程语言只有位运算符是什么 位运算的对象只能是整型或字符型数据 编程语言只有c语言一种

最近发表

icp沪ICP备2023034348号-27
取消
微信二维码
支付宝二维码

目录[+]